zoukankan      html  css  js  c++  java
  • 第2章 TCP/IP 和Internet

      2.1 一段历史

          20世纪60年代,晶体管代替了真空电子管,计算机的体积和价格才降了下来,同时它的性能和智能水平也在不断提高。

          1969年,出现了ARPANET。它包括了四台主机,分别位于不同的地点,组成了一个小网络,它使用了网络控制协议,NCP,向用户提供服务能力包括登录到远程主机,在一个远程打印机上打印,传输文件等。

      2.1.2 TCP/IP

          1974年,Vinton Cerf 和Robert Kahn 发明了传输控制协议TCP/IP,一个设计成相对于底层计算机和网络独立的协议族,在80年代初代替了受限的NCP,由于它可以在不同网络进行相互通信,从而使得ARPANET的发展超过了任何人的想像。 

      注:internet是一个不同计算机的网络,而Internet是连接数百万计算机的网络。

      2.1.3 RFC和标准化过程

         在Internet的整个发展过程中的所有思想和着重点都以一种称为RFC的文档格式存在,这些文档讨论了与Internet相关的计算机和计算机通信的很多方面。

      2.2

       2.2.1 Whois和Finger 

          Whois是一种协议和服务,它允许我们找到有关Internet主机和域的信息,通过查询任何可以利用的Whois数据库服务器,Whois客户可以收集到诸如主机,域方位,地理地址等更多地信息。在TCP端口43找到。RFC954给出。

          Finger服务协议允许我们收集有关Internet用户的信息。可以得到他们的Email地址,判断他们是否有邮件或者他们是否在线上,甚至可以找到一小段有关他们工作方向的信息。在TCP端口79号监听,Rfc1288解释。

       2.2.2 文件传输协议

         FTP 公共文件共享,TCP端口21号。

       2.2.3 Telnet

         Telnet 是为Internet开发的终端仿真程序,可以使用Telnet登录到网络主机上而不需要考虑终端的兼容性。TCP端口21号。

       2.2.4 Email

         简单邮件传输协议SMTP是电子邮件的Internet标准,TCP端口25号。

       2.2.5 WWW

         HTTP是WWW语言。TCP端口80号。

      2.2.6 USENET News

        网络新闻传输协议(Network News Transfer Protocol,NNTP)是用于投递,传输,检索USENET新闻信息的协议和服务。它的发展历史是一个由多个新闻组发展而来的Internet公告板,TCP端口119号。

       2.3 Intranet和Extranet概述

       2.4 Internet的明天

       2.5 Internet管理组织

        2.5.1 Internet编号管理局

         Internet编号管理局(IANA)负责分配IP地址和管理域名空间,IANA还控制IP协议端口号和其他参数,IANA在ICANN下运作。

  • 相关阅读:
    Leetcode第一题:两数之和 (java & python)
    SpringMVC框架的注解如何使用?
    Mybatis框架的代码自动生成工具如何使用呢?
    Mybatis框架如何使用分页插件呢?
    SpringMVC框架如何实现请求转发和重定向呢?
    文件上传的方式有哪些
    Session的销毁方式到底有哪些?
    找工作就像找对象,愿程序员不再孤单
    java是最值得学习的编程语言吗?
    话说当年学习Java所踩过的坑。。。初学者必看
  • 原文地址:https://www.cnblogs.com/zhangygl/p/3555481.html
Copyright © 2011-2022 走看看